I'm looking to configuring Controlled Folder Access for our organization, however we have programs that have multiple exes to them (like most programs) - like, in "C:\Program Files (x86)\Adobe\Adobe Reader DC", for example, has their main Reader.exe, but there's also other exes in folders and subfolders that Adobe Reader DC uses.
I looked at this guide here to see the syntax for entering allowed applications, but I'm wondering if it's possible for each entry just to be the path and *.*, for example: "C:\Program Files (x86)\Adobe\Adobe Reader DC\*.*".
If that works, it'd be so much easier to configure allowed applications, because they all have multiple exes to them, haha, it'd be better just to allow each program's directory/folder.
